The Cycle can happen hundreds of times in an abusive relationship.
1. Abuse (physical/sexual/emotional/neglect/financial/drug/alcohol) occurs.
2. Then apologies, promises, blame the victim, deny or minimize it.
3. Then act like it never happened, it doesn’t happen for awhile, promises are kept, hope is restored, gifts are given.
4. Then anger rears its ugly head, abuse begins again, communication breaks down, victim helps abuser calm down, tension increases, walking on egg shells.
Here we go again ... 1. Abuse occurs.
